Transaction 2935820f206fc5ba6518d3e574b5de512b797d9fce49828b229b059a8a3a1810

1 Input
2 Outputs
  • 2935820f206fc5ba6518d3e574b5de512b797d9fce49828b229b059a8a3a1810:0
  • value  40542033
    address  13EVG8tu2P5TZ84mdLPiDmifanf1hPxDCe
  • 2935820f206fc5ba6518d3e574b5de512b797d9fce49828b229b059a8a3a1810:1
  • value  199200000
    address  32BbpK7VcUiWHT5nD87ZmuBFCaJ6km6gj7